Why Set Up Automatic Deletion of Deleted Items in Outlook

A cluttered Deleted Items folder can significantly impact Outlook's performance, especially as it grows larger over time. By setting up automatic deletion, you can:

  • Improve Outlook Performance: A smaller Deleted Items folder leads to faster loading times and smoother operations.
  • Free Up Disk Space: Regularly removing old, unnecessary emails helps conserve valuable disk space on your computer.
  • Enhance Security: Limiting the retention period of deleted items reduces the risk of sensitive information falling into the wrong hands, especially if your computer is compromised.
  • Maintain Inbox Organization: A clean Deleted Items folder contributes to a more organized and efficient email management system.

Steps to Enable Automatic Deletion in Outlook 365

To enable automatic deletion in Outlook 365, follow these detailed steps:

Step 1. Launch the Outlook 365 application on your device.

Step 2. Right click the folder you would like to delete from and select Properties.

Step 3. Switch the AutoArchive tab and select your desired settings.

Step 4. Select the File tab at the top of the screen and then Options.

Step 5.Select Advanced on the lefthand menu and then click on AutoArchive Settings.

Step 6. Choose how often you want to run AutoArchive, and whether you want to be prompted before it runs. When everything done, click OK to save the changes.

How to Configure Auto-Deletion in Outlook Web App

If you primarily use Outlook Web App, you can configure automatic deletion as follows:

Step 1. Log in to Outlook Web App: Access your Outlook account through a web browser.

Step 2. Open Settings: Click on the gear icon in the top-right corner and select Settings.

Step 3. Navigate to Mail Settings: In the Settings pane, choose Mail.

Step 4. Add a Rule: Scroll down to the Rules section.

  • Add a rule name: input a name to display its purpose.

  • Add a conditional: You can add conditions to the rule, such as specific sender or recipient addresses, to target specific emails for deletion. You can add severnal conditions to filter the desired results more precisely.

  • Add an action: Add an action from the given list. In our situtation, choose "Delete".

Step 5Save Changes: Click Save to apply the settings.

How to Empty Deleted Items in Outlook on Mac Automatically

To automatically empty the Deleted Items folder in Outlook for Mac:

Step 1. Open Outlook for Mac: Launch the Outlook application on your Mac.

Step 2. Go to Preferences: Click on Outlook in the menu bar and select Preferences.

Step 3. Navigate to General: In the Preferences window, select General.

Step 4. Set Empty Deleted Items: Check the box next to "Empty Deleted Items folder when quitting Outlook."

Step 5. Close Outlook: Close and reopen Outlook for the changes to take effect.
